Formula

To calculate the Employment Participation Rate:

Employment Participation Rate = (Labor Force ÷ Working-Age Population) × 100

Where:

  • Labor Force includes both employed individuals and those actively seeking work.
  • Working-Age Population includes all individuals typically aged 15 to 64 (varies slightly by country) who are considered capable of working.

This formula provides the participation rate as a percentage, offering an easy-to-understand metric that reflects the proportion of people who are economically active.

Example

Suppose a country has a labor force of 70 million and a working-age population of 100 million.

Using the calculator:

  • Labor Force = 70,000,000
  • Working-Age Population = 100,000,000

The calculator would show:

Employment Participation Rate: 70.00%

This means 70% of the working-age population is actively participating in the labor market.


FAQs

1. What is the employment participation rate?
It is the percentage of the working-age population that is either employed or actively seeking employment.

2. How is labor force defined?
The labor force includes both employed individuals and those who are unemployed but actively looking for work.

3. Why is the participation rate important?
It indicates how engaged a population is in productive economic activity, helping policymakers assess labor market performance.

4. Can participation rate be over 100%?
No, since it’s a proportion of the working-age population, it cannot exceed 100%.

5. What age range defines the working-age population?
Typically ages 15 to 64, but this can vary slightly by country or economic context.

6. Does it include part-time workers?
Yes, anyone employed or actively seeking employment, whether full-time or part-time, is included in the labor force.

7. How does this differ from employment rate?
The employment rate reflects the percentage of the working-age population that is employed, excluding those looking for work.

8. What does a low participation rate indicate?
It may indicate high discouragement among job seekers, educational pursuits, or barriers like disability or caregiving responsibilities.

9. How frequently is participation rate reported?
In most countries, it is reported monthly or quarterly by government labor departments.

15. What if the working-age population includes people not able to work?
The rate does not exclude those unable to work, which can sometimes skew results. Some adjusted versions may account for this.

16. Is this calculator accurate for international comparisons?
Yes, but be sure to use consistent definitions and data sources when comparing across countries.

17. How can participation rate change over time?
It may increase with economic growth and job creation, or decrease due to automation, aging populations, or social factors.

18. Is unemployment included in the participation rate?
Yes, unemployed individuals actively looking for work are counted in the labor force.

19. Does education level affect participation rate?
Yes. Higher education levels are often associated with higher participation due to better job opportunities.
